Description

Calgary Mini Maker Faire and takes place on September 12 & 13 (Sat & Sun), 10am to 5pm daily.

It's two fun filled days exploring all the cool projects that often stay hidden away in basements, garages, barns and makerspaces. This event teases out all that creativity and showcases the passion of the people who build these marvellous things. Expect to leave inspired and amazed.

Is my registration/ticket transferrable?

You may give your ticket or pass to someone else so long as it's before you first use it. After first use it is no longer transferable, even with weekend passes. If a ticket or pass specifically says it is non-transferable then it is non-transferable, even before it's first use.
